DFRPG / Re: Question regarding Sidhe and Fae
« on: June 23, 2010, 05:27:54 AM »
The Fae are not normally allowed to (or capable of) killing mortals or utilizing most of their more blatant abilities, but if you owe them, then they can do whatever they please until you pay them back. This is the root of, say, Mab's ability to make Harry shove a letter opener through his hand.

And no, you don't need to know they're Fae for it to work that way.

Let's be specific: The Sidhe. The Sidhe Lords, the beautiful Nigh-Human looking Fae, run on this principle of Exchange. Mab, Lea, Maeve, Titania, they all run on this principle. Auroura offers Harry food, and essentially says that there is no strings attached. Since they can't directly lie, there is no danger in it. So while it doesn't necessarily always denote a debt, it's more or less the norm.
